Therapeutic approaches for online counselling and support
Client-Centered Therapy focuses on the individual's own experience and values the person's capacity for self-directed growth. In practice this means the therapist offers empathic listening and reflective support to help clients explore feelings about stress, relationships, grief and self-esteem.
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is a structured, problem-focused approach that helps people identify and change unhelpful thoughts and behaviours. It is often used for anxiety, depression, sleep difficulties and coping with life changes by teaching practical strategies and skills.
Mindfulness Therapy teaches present-moment awareness techniques that can reduce reactivity to stress and support emotional regulation. It can be useful alongside other approaches for managing anxiety, trauma-related symptoms and compassion fatigue.
